中文摘要:
      通过在典型山地城区重庆北碚区香溪美林区域选择屋面及道路、砖石、绿地3类不同下垫面进行降雨采样监测并结合现有资料,分析初期雨水径流特征。结果表明:2016—2017年重庆北碚区小雨占总降雨天数的804%,暴雨仅占13%,平均降雨量为9 mm,平均降雨强度为975 mm/h,降雨历时以中、短历时(1 h~6 h)为主,多为单峰降雨。降雨初期径流量变化较快,中后期变化平稳。降雨强度相同时,屋面及道路径流量最大,绿地最小。初次径流形成时间随屋面及道路、砖石、绿地依次递增,随降雨强度增强而缩短。
英文摘要:
      In this study, the runoff characteristics of initial rainwater in a typical hilly city Xiang Xi Mei Lin Beibei district of Chongqin was analyzed by monitoring the samples from roof and road, brick, greenbelt, and the existing data. Results showed that in Beibei district of Chongqing from 2016 to 2017, the days of light rain accounted for 80.4 % of total rainfall days, torrential rain days accounted for only 1.3 %, the average rainfall was 9 mm, the average rainfall intensity was 9.75 mm/h, the rainfall duration was mainly medium or short( 1 to 6 hours) with single peaked feature. The surface runoff varied rapidly in initial rainwater and remained stable in the mid to late period. When the rainfall intensity was the same, the runoff in roof and road was the largest, while the least in greenbelt. The formation time of initial runoff prolonged in the order of roof and road, brick, greenbelt, and shortened with the increase of rainfall intensity.
